FRAME is a modern fashion brand celebrated for its refined aesthetic and effortless approach to everyday dressing. Since its founding in 2012, FRAME has become synonymous with contemporary luxury rooted in quality craftsmanship and cultural relevance.
Bridging California’s ease and Parisian sophistication, FRAME draws inspiration from the worlds of fashion, art, design, and lifestyle creating collections that capture a timeless yet modern sensibility. Beyond fashion, the world of FRAME continues to expand through meaningful cultural collaborations from hotels to auction houses, establishing the brand as a destination where style, creativity, and culture intersect.
Today, FRAME is recognized globally for its ready-to-wear, denim, and accessories, with more than 20 stores across North America, Europe, and Asia, and distribution through leading department stores and boutiques worldwide.

Job Purpose:
The Associate will support a Senior Analyst in the Healthcare sector, focused on Biotechnology, with an emphasis on companies where applied chemistry, process development, formulation, and manufacturability (CMC) are key drivers of value. The Associate will conduct primary research and fundamental analysis, build and maintain financial models, and help author differentiated research that translates scientific/technical insights into clear investment conclusions. The ideal candidate is a self-starter with strong analytical rigor, excellent writing skills, and a Master’s-level foundation in Chemical Engineering and applied chemistry.
Duties & Responsibilities:
Research, Diligence & Technical Analysis
- Perform deep diligence on biotech platforms and products where chemistry and process matter, including (as applicable): ADCs, oligonucleotides/siRNA, peptides, radiopharmaceuticals, LNP/delivery systems, biologics formulation, and chemistry-enabled tools.
- Evaluate CMC and scale-up risk across development stages (preclinical through commercial), including:
- Synthetic route/process complexity, yield/throughput considerations, impurity profiles, stability and degradation pathways
- Formulation constraints, cold-chain/logistics considerations, and analytical characterization/assay robustness
- CDMO/manufacturing capacity, tech transfer risk, and timeline sensitivities impacting commercial readiness.
- Translate technical findings into investment-relevant outputs (e.g., probability-of-success adjustments, timeline shifts, COGS/margin sensitivities, competitive differentiation).
Primary Research & Channel Work
- Conduct primary research through KOL outreach, expert calls, surveys/polling, and other proprietary data collection to support thesis formation and ongoing monitoring.
- Track and synthesize industry trends (pipeline activity, platform adoption, competitive read-throughs, regulatory/CMC expectations) and communicate actionable takeaways.
Financial Analysis & Modeling
- Build and maintain company financial models (forecasting, scenario analysis, valuation work) for use in updates, investment recommendations, and client discussions.
- Incorporate development-stage considerations into models (e.g., stage-based forecasting and key catalyst timing that can shift valuation outcomes).
Writing, Publication & Team Support
- Assist in drafting and publishing research: initiations, earnings notes, catalyst previews/recaps, thematic reports, and breaking-news updates.
- Keep the Senior Analyst informed of daily news flow, filings, data releases, and relevant market developments; propose implications and next steps quickly.
Relationship Management (As You Develop)
- Help maintain and grow relationships with company management teams, industry/academic contacts, internal Sales & Trading partners, and institutional investors.
- Contribute thoughtful questions for management meetings and investor calls, with a focus on chemistry, CMC readiness, and commercialization feasibility.

About BTIG:
BTIG is a global financial services firm specializing in institutional trading, investment banking, research and related brokerage services. With an extensive global footprint and more than 700 employees, BTIG, LLC and its affiliates operate out of 20 cities throughout the U.S., and in Europe, Asia and Australia. BTIG offers execution, expertise and insights for equities, equity derivatives, ETFs and fixed income, currency and commodities. The firm’s core capabilities include global execution, portfolio, electronic and outsource trading, investment banking, prime brokerage, capital introduction, corporate access, research and strategy, commission management and more.

About Sinclair: Sinclair, Inc.
(Nasdaq: SBGI) is a diversified media company and a leading provider of local news and sports.
The Company owns, operates and/or provides services to 178 television stations in 81 markets affiliated with all major broadcast networks; owns Tennis Channel, the premium destination for tennis enthusiasts; multicast networks CHARGE, Comet, ROAR and The Nest.
Sinclair’s AMP Media produces a growing portfolio of digital content and original podcasts.
